The BMW iX xDrive50 Sport Edition is a suv powered by an electric drivetrain delivering 523 hp (385 kW). It accelerates from 0 to 100 km/h in 4.6 s and reaches a top speed of 200 km/h. The xDrive50 Sport Edition offers a range of 86 km, a battery capacity of 105.0 kWh. Drive is routed to the all-wheel-drive axle via an automatic. This variant was introduced in 2023 as part of the BMW iX I20 (2021-2025) generation, and sits alongside 3 other variants in this generation.
